连接到远程我的Sql显示我拒绝访问用户azerty@41.175.10.32(使用密码:是)

时间:2012-01-03 11:20:50

标签: mysql database delphi delphi-2010

当我配置TMySqlConnection驱动程序使用wamp本地服务器在本地计算机上连接时,一切正常,但是当我尝试在设计时将驱动程序配置到远程mysql服务器时如下:

HostName:mydomain-cdn.net PassWord:Hk * HjBc + SwXS 用户名:myuserna_me 数据库:mydbname_main

我收到一条错误消息:       

        aceess拒绝用户myuserna_me@41.175.10.32(使用密码:是)

41.175.10.32是我的IP地址而不是(主机地址),如何解决问题并强制主机地址成为我的sql数据库托管服务器的ip。

1 个答案:

答案 0 :(得分:3)

我认为问题在于您没有设置myuserna_me用户,因此它有权从41.175.10.32 IP连接到数据库。 mySQL用户帐户确实包含IP给定用户可以连接的信息,也可以使用通配符%进行“无IP限制”访问。 请参阅mySQL手册中的“Adding User Accounts”主题,它也有一些示例。